The Rising Trend of Wealth Migration
In recent years, an increasing number of high net worth individuals are relocating to cities and countries that offer favorable tax regimes, political stability, and superior lifestyle amenities. Wealth migration is no longer solely a matter of personal preference—it has become a strategic financial decision. Ultra wealthy individuals are balancing considerations of economic efficiency, legal frameworks, and lifestyle quality to optimize both personal and portfolio outcomes.
Tax Optimization as a Primary Driver
Tax planning has emerged as a critical factor for wealth preservation. Relocating to jurisdictions with lower income, capital gains, and inheritance taxes allows high net worth individuals to retain more of their wealth. This trend has led to surges in demand for luxury real estate and exclusive residences in countries known for investor friendly tax policies, creating hubs that attract global elites.

Impact on Real Estate and Investment Markets
The migration of millionaires has direct consequences for real estate, investment funds, and local economies. Demand for ultra luxury residences, private estates, and serviced apartments is rising, while banks, family offices, and wealth management firms expand services to cater to mobile affluent clients. Wealth migration contributes to economic growth in host cities while influencing global investment patterns.

Global Implications of Wealth Mobility
The movement of affluent individuals reshapes local economies and global capital flows. Cities that attract high net worth migrants benefit from new investments, luxury market growth, and cultural enrichment. Conversely, regions losing wealthy residents may face reductions in tax revenue and investment potential, underscoring the strategic importance of creating attractive conditions for the elite.
